Whom have I in heaven but you?
And there is nothing upon earth that I desire besides you.
My flesh and my heart may fail,
but God is the strength of my heart and my portion for ever.
For behold, those who are far from you shall perish;
you put an end to those who are false to you.
But for me it is good to be near God;
I have made the Lord GOD my refuge,
that I may tell of all your works.
Psalm 73:25–28
Even though it may feel good in the moment, impure living only brings sorrow and destroys us in body, mind, and soul. Taken to its extreme, these habits can lead to addictions to drugs, alcohol, and sex, which further dulls our senses, clouds our judgment, and ultimately devastates our lives. These habits are false forms of satisfaction that lead to nothing but dishonor, disillusion, and even death.
When we turn to God for our gratification, we discover pleasure, contentment, and ultimate fulfillment. Nothing else even begins to compare. As we seek a life of purity, overcoming habitual sins and searching for the peace that passes all human understanding (Phil 4:7) we are set free to shine as witnesses to the lost. Our strength is grounded in God alone. Our goals are transformed by the nearness of God, and we direct all our actions and words to drawing others closer to the kingdom and building up the Body of Christ.
